What is Automotive AI Visual Inspection?
Automotive AI visual inspection applies computer-vision models to detect defects in automotive components and assemblies — paint orange peel, dust contamination, scratches, weld seam quality, panel gap measurement, and final-assembly verification — at line speed, with AECQ-compliant validation paperwork.
Automotive AI Vision for India's Tier-1 Belt
India's automotive Tier-1 supplier base — concentrated in the Chennai-Sriperumbudur belt and the Pune-Aurangabad cluster — runs some of the highest-volume body and paint lines in Asia. Customer-side audit cycles from German OEMs, Japanese OEMs, and emerging EV manufacturers leave no room for the inspection-cost-versus-defect-escape trade-off that escapes traditional human-only QC. Opsio's automotive AI visual inspection systems replace inspector fatigue with consistent computer-vision analysis at machine pace. Common deployment surfaces include paint surface inspection (orange peel, dust contamination, scratches, sag), body panel dimensional accuracy via stereo-camera measurement, weld seam quality (porosity, length, alignment), and final-assembly verification (bolt presence, harness routing, badge placement). Each surface uses a model trained on the customer's annotated production images, deployed at the factory edge with sub-100ms inference, and integrated with the customer's existing MES / SAP QM workflow.
AECQ-100 and AECQ-200 supplier audit requirements are built into the validation paperwork at design time. Model card, training-data lineage, evaluation report, change-control log, and human-oversight protocol — all produced as deployment artefacts rather than retrofitted before each customer audit.
Service Deliverables
Opsio's automotive AI visual inspection capability covers paint, body, weld, and final-assembly inspection — calibrated to AECQ supplier audit requirements.
Paint Surface Defect Detection
Computer-vision detection of orange peel, dust contamination, scratches, and paint sag on body panels and final-assembly surfaces. Lighting-invariant models trained on the customer's specific paint colour and finish portfolio.
Body Panel Dimensional Accuracy
Stereo-camera measurement of body panel gap, flushness, and dimensional consistency. Detection of shipping dents, manufacturing distortion, and assembly misalignment.
Weld Quality Inspection
AI inspection of weld seam length, porosity, spatter pattern, and alignment for spot welds, MIG/MAG welds, and laser welds. Critical for body-in-white and chassis assembly.
Final-Assembly Verification
Multi-camera inspection of assembled vehicle components — bolt presence, harness routing, badge placement, label positioning. Automated pass/fail with audit logging for every unit.
